Business Development Promotion Grants

Short Description
Direct Legislative appropriation grants to specified entities for the development and implementation of programs and initiatives that enhance economic development efforts to expand job opportunities throughout the state.

Objective
The goal of the grants are to expand and promote economic development opportunities thru innovate grants to enhance business expansion and job creation and retention efforts throughout the state.

Preapplication Coordination
Grant awards are non competitive. Application procedures and award processing will follow legislative appropriation language and established grant award procedures.

Uses and Restrictions
Grant uses and restrictions are specified in direct legislative appropriation language but generally support initiatives designed to promote economic development and job creation and retention opportunities.
Reports
Successful grant applicants will enter into a written agreement with the Department specifying the terms and conditions of the grant. The agreement will cover such items as the scope of the project, schedule of distribution of Department funds, submission of reports and audits, etc. The amount of the grant award will be commensurate with the requirements of the project. The Director of the Department of Commerce and Economic Opportunity has the final authority to determine the grant amount, and grant conditions.
